opencv应用经典bug
1.bug介绍
D:\anaconda3\envs\yolo11s\python.exe F:\BYSJ\LX\yolov11-main\OCR_plateRecognition\plateRevise.py
Traceback (most recent call last):
File "F:\BYSJ\LX\yolov11-main\OCR_plateRecognition\plateRevise.py"
, line 82
,
in <module>
correct_plate(image_path, output_path)
File "F:\BYSJ\LX\yolov11-main\OCR_plateRecognition\plateRevise.py"
, line 23
,
in correct_plate
cv2.namedWindow('Select 4 Corners'
, cv2.WINDOW_NORMAL)
cv2.error: OpenCV(4.11.0
) D:\a\opencv-python\opencv-python\opencv\modules\highgui\src\window.cpp:1284: error: (-2:Unspecified error) The function is
not implemented. Rebuild the library with Windows, GTK+ 2.x or Cocoa support. If you are on Ubuntu or Debian, install libgtk2.0-dev and pkg-config, then re-run cmake or configure script in function 'cvNamedWindow'
Process finished with exit code 1
2.解决方案
===删掉多余的cv
2.更新最新的opencv
命令如下
pip install opencv-python --upgrade
3.结束语
这是个大bug,区域都是小bug

浙公网安备 33010602011771号